Carrier Transicold PrimeLINE

Evergreen Line has tripled its investment in Carrier Transicold's energy efficient PrimeLINE system by placing an order for 4,000 units, a move that it says will complement its enviornmental goals.

The Taiwan-based shipper notes that it is looking to reduce shipboard power generation needs and related emissions through the use of PrimeLINE, which, in turn, decreases the environmental impact of refrigerated container shipping.

PrimeLINE units now account for more than 20 per cent of the containers in Evergreen's refrigerated fleet, with most of its new 40-foot containers being used for fleet expansion, with some used to replace aging units.

'We congratulate Evergreen Line as its 6,000 PrimeLINE units are expected to
save enough energy over their operating life to eliminate more than 208,000 tonnes of
carbon emissions, relative to the industry average,' said David Appel, president of Carrier Transicold. 'That's equivalent to removing more than 2,900 cars from the road over the same period.'
